Abstract

From a feminist perspective, the text analyzes the comic languages present in the shows of the Plataforma de criação Divinas Tetas in Belo Horizonte, namely: clowning, drag art and cabaret. The aim of this article is to shed light on the place of women as subjects who laugh and make people laugh, as well as the conceptualization of the term "cabaret clown" and the relationship between clowning and drag art in the context of cabaret language. For this research, an extensive survey of bibliographical references was carried out on the topics covered, also seeking to relate the concepts to the practice experienced by Divinas Tetas artists.
